IC PIN FUNCTION DESCRIPTION
•
MAIN BOARD IC101 M30622MA-A13FP (SYSTEM CONTROLER (CD MECHANISM CONTROL))
Pin No.
Pin Name
I/O
Description
1
CD DATA
O
Serial data output to the CXD2587Q (IC101) on the CD block
2
CD CLK
O
Serial data transfer clock signal output to the CXD2587Q (IC101) on the CD block
3
XLT
O
Serial data latch pulse output to the CXD2587Q (IC101) on the CD block
4
XRST
O
Reset signal output to the CXD2587Q (IC101) and BA5974FP (IC102) on the CD block
“L”: reset
“L”: reset
5
NC
O
Not used (open)
6
SQ DATA IN
I
Subcode Q data input from the CXD2587Q (IC101) on the CD block
7
SQ CLK
O
Subcode Q data reading clock signal output to the CXD2587Q (IC101) on the CD block
8
BYTE
I
External data bus line byte selection signal input terminal Fixed at “L” in this set
9
CNVSS
—
Ground terminal
10
XCIN
I
Sub system clock input terminal Not used ( fixed at “L”)
11
XCOUT
O
Sub system clock output terminal Not used (open)
12
RESET
I
System reset signal input from the reset signal generator (IC102) “L”: reset
